Unity Technologies is the creator of the world's most widely-used real-time 3D development platform that enables content creators to build interactive 2D, 3D, virtual reality, and augmented reality experiences. The Unity platform supports game development while also expanding into industries such as automotive, film, architecture, engineering, and construction. The company provides tools that power interactive digital content across multiple platforms and devices globally. Founded in Denmark in 2004 and now headquartered in San Francisco, California, Unity Technologies has established itself as a leader in software development for interactive digital content creation.

Saber Interactive is a global publisher and developer comprised of 13 studios across the Americas and Europe, established in 2001. The company develops games for major platforms, incorporating both original and licensed intellectual properties, and is known for successful titles like Warhammer 40,000: Space Marine 2, World War Z, and SnowRunner. Saber Interactive works closely with prominent gaming developers and publishers, offering publishing, co-development, and porting services, particularly for teams skilled in Unreal Engine.
